The first-generation Crosstrek's CVT ran without a filter in its valve body and used a torque converter bushing that wore prematurely, a design gap that lasted from 2013 through 2016. Subaru quietly corrected it for 2017, the final year of this generation. Same badge, same 2.0-liter boxer engine, meaningfully different transmission risk depending on which model year you buy. That single design change is the thread running through this whole generation, and it's the first thing to understand before you shop one.
Subaru launched the XV Crosstrek for 2013 as a lifted, cladded version of the Impreza hatchback, aimed at buyers who wanted Outback-style versatility in a smaller, cheaper package. It worked. The Crosstrek became one of Subaru's best-selling models almost immediately, and this first generation set the formula every version since has followed: standard symmetrical all-wheel drive, a naturally aspirated boxer engine, and 8.7 inches of ground clearance in a body that looks nothing like a traditional SUV.
This Generation at a Glance
Subaru sold this generation as the "XV Crosstrek" for 2013 through 2015, then dropped the XV prefix for 2016 and 2017. Under the trim badges, it's the same GP-platform vehicle for all five years, built on Subaru's Impreza chassis of that era. The 2.0-liter FB20 boxer-four (148 hp, 145 lb-ft) is the only engine offered on the gas model across the whole generation, no turbo, no larger displacement option. A 5-speed manual is standard; a CVT (marketed as Lineartronic) is available on Premium and Limited trims. Subaru also sold a mild-hybrid Crosstrek Hybrid for 2014-2016, its only electrified compact crossover of that era.
Mid-cycle, the 2015 model year brought a quicker steering ratio, a standard rearview camera, and Subaru's newer Starlink infotainment system. That's the closest thing this generation has to a refresh.
The GP-chassis Crosstrek shares its underlying platform, subframes, and much of its suspension hardware with the third-generation Impreza sold alongside it, but Subaru raised ride height by roughly 3.5 inches over the Impreza hatch and added the plastic body cladding that became the Crosstrek's visual signature. At the time, nothing else in the compact-crossover class combined standard all-wheel drive with a manual-transmission option and a starting price under $22,000, and that combination is a big part of why this generation sold as well as it did. It's also why used examples are plentiful today: Subaru moved a lot of these, and the used-car pool reflects it.

Powertrain & Trim Breakdown
2.0L FB20 with 5-speed manual
This is the safest mechanical bet in the entire generation. The manual transmission sidesteps every CVT-related risk below entirely, and the FB20 boxer itself has no widespread engine-destroying failure mode. It's a naturally aspirated, timing-chain engine (not a belt), which means no interference-engine timing failure to worry about. Owners on clubcrosstrek.com and the Subaru Crosstrek and XV Forums report manual cars routinely passing 150,000-200,000 miles on nothing more than fluid changes, spark plugs, and normal wear items. The tradeoff is a smaller used-car pool. Most Crosstreks left the factory with the CVT, so a clean manual example takes longer to find and typically commands a small premium once you do.
2.0L FB20 with CVT (Lineartronic), 2013-2016 build
This is the generation's defining risk, and it's specific to the transmission, not the engine. Forum discussion on clubcrosstrek.com and the Subaru Crosstrek and XV Forums traces the failure to two design details in the early Lineartronic TR580 unit: no filter in the valve body, and a torque converter bushing that wears faster than it should. The result is hydraulic pressure valve failure inside the valve body, and because the unit isn't designed to have individual solenoids serviced, the fix is a full valve body or full CVT replacement rather than a targeted repair. Forum-documented costs run $4,000 to $7,000 for a full unit replacement, with reported failures anywhere from under 90,000 miles to well past 150,000 miles. One frequently cited clubcrosstrek.com thread describes a CVT failing at 87,500 miles on a 2016 model, covered only because Subaru had already extended CVT warranty coverage in response to the pattern (owners and forum posts describe the extension reaching 10 years or 100,000 miles on affected model years). Subaru corrected the valve body and torque converter bushing design for the 2017 model year, which forum consensus treats as the point where this specific failure mode stops being a live concern.
2.0L FB20 with CVT, 2017 build
Mechanically the same engine and the same Lineartronic CVT badge, but built to the corrected design. Owners and technical forum discussion treat the 2017 Crosstrek's CVT as meaningfully more durable than 2013-2016 units, since it lacks the valve body filter gap and worn-bushing pattern those years share. It's also the only model year in this generation that got a mid-cycle special trim: the 2.0i Premium Special Edition, which added blind-spot monitoring and rear cross-traffic alert, features that were otherwise unavailable anywhere in this generation.
2.0L FB20 Hybrid (2014-2016)
Subaru's first electrified Crosstrek paired the same 148-hp FB20 with a small electric motor integrated into the CVT housing and a nickel-metal-hydride battery pack mounted behind the rear seat. It's rare on the used market both because Subaru sold relatively few and because early sales were concentrated in CARB emissions states before wider availability. Forum threads on the Subaru Crosstrek and XV Forums and owner questions logged on JustAnswer describe a specific failure pattern: "check hybrid system" warnings, the EV-only mode stopping working, and hybrid battery or inverter-cooling faults that eventually point to the traction battery needing replacement. Because so few were sold, parts and specialist knowledge are thinner than for the gas model. If you're considering a Hybrid specifically for the mpg bump, know you're buying into a smaller, less-supported ownership pool for roughly 2 mpg combined over the standard CVT car. Early sales were also concentrated in California and other CARB-emissions states, so a Hybrid you find in a non-CARB state today has often been relocated at least once, which is worth asking about since climate and road-salt exposure history matters more for a car with an underbody-mounted battery pack.
Oil consumption, all engines, 2013 model year specifically
Subaru settled a class-action lawsuit (Yaegar v. Subaru of America, Inc., case 1:14-cv-04490, U.S. District Court for the District of New Jersey) covering excessive oil consumption on a range of Subaru models with FB and EJ engines, with the 2013 XV Crosstrek's 2.0-liter engine named specifically in the settlement class. The court granted final settlement approval in August 2016, and the remedy included warranty extensions and reimbursement for oil purchased to top off between changes, with Subaru replacing the short block assembly in confirmed cases. Owner discussion on clubcrosstrek.com about oil consumption continues into 2014 and 2015 model years informally, though those years aren't part of the formal settlement class. If you're looking at a 2013, ask for oil change records and check whether the settlement claim window (long since closed) was ever used on that specific car, since a short block replacement resets a lot of the risk.
Steering and brake complaints, 2016 specifically
CarScout's NHTSA-sourced complaint data for the 2016 model year breaks down to 131 total complaints, and steering accounts for 7 of them, a small slice on its own but enough to show up as a distinct category rather than noise. Electrical system complaints are the largest single bucket at 23. None of this rises to a recall, and no NHTSA campaign covers steering or electrical faults for this generation. Owner-reported data on TrueDelta for the same era lists brake and suspension complaints alongside the steering pattern, consistent with the kind of wear-item feedback you'd expect on a car that was 3-4 years old by the time most of these complaints were filed. Treat this as a reason to pay closer attention during a test drive on a 2016, not as evidence of a defect: pull hard left and right at low speed and listen for clunks, and brake firmly from highway speed checking for pull or vibration.
Rodent-damaged wiring, all years
Not a defect exactly, but a well-documented pattern worth budgeting for regardless of model year. Subaru, along with Honda, Toyota, and Hyundai, uses soy-based coating on some wiring insulation, and rodents find it appealing enough to nest in engine bays and chew through harnesses. Multiple threads on the Subaru Crosstrek and XV Forums describe owners finding nests and chewed wiring, with repair costs reported at $1,200 to $1,500 or more depending on how much harness needs replacing. It's more common in cars that sit for stretches (garages, driveways near vegetation) than in daily drivers.

There's no base 2.0i trim for 2013 or 2014. Subaru sold only Premium and Limited those two years, so entry-level pricing on an early Crosstrek starts higher than the badge alone suggests. The mechanical story is identical across Premium, Limited, and Special Edition: same engine, same transmission choices, same all-wheel-drive system. You're paying for interior materials and infotainment, not durability. The one trim-driven decision that actually matters for safety equipment is the 2017 Special Edition, since it's the only way to get blind-spot monitoring anywhere in this generation.
Most listicle-style buying guides for this generation stop at "Premium is the sweet spot" without explaining why, and without separating trim from powertrain risk. They're not wrong that Premium is the volume trim and the easiest to resell, but the more useful framing for a buyer is this: pick your transmission first (manual for lowest risk, CVT for convenience with a fluid-change commitment), then pick your trim based on features you actually want. A Limited with a bad CVT history is a worse buy than a base 2.0i with clean records, regardless of the leather seats.

Only one NHTSA safety recall touches this generation across all five model years: campaign 19V149000, a brake light switch that can fail from contaminant exposure, which also prevents keyless-ignition cars from starting and can trap a CVT in Park. It applies to the full 2013-2017 Crosstrek range plus several other Subaru models built on related platforms. Outside of that one recall, this generation has a clean NHTSA safety-recall record, which makes the CVT valve body issue and the oil consumption settlement more relevant to your buying decision than anything in the recall database.
CarScout's NHTSA-sourced complaint data shows 2016 with the highest total complaint count in this generation (131, including 4 crash reports and 3 fire reports), against 2013's lowest count (25, with 1 crash and 2 fire reports). Complaint volume alone doesn't isolate a single cause, and CarScout's snapshot didn't return complaint totals for 2014 or 2015, so treat those counts as informative rather than a definitive ranking. Combined with the documented CVT design fix, the case for 2017 rests on the technical correction plus the added Special Edition safety tech, not on complaint counts alone.
If you want the lowest mechanical risk regardless of year, prioritize a manual transmission car first. It sidesteps the generation's single biggest documented risk entirely.
Pre-Purchase Inspection Checklist
If it has a CVT (any year 2013-2016): Start the car cold. Accelerate gently from a stop and feel for shudder, hesitation, or a flare in RPM that doesn't match road speed. That's the classic early symptom forum owners report before a valve body starts failing outright. Ask for CVT fluid change records. Subaru's own service intervals and forum consensus both treat periodic CVT fluid changes as the single best thing an owner can do to extend the transmission's life, and a car with zero CVT service history on 80,000+ miles is a bigger risk than the same car with documented changes.
If it has a manual transmission: Check clutch engagement point and listen for grinding on 2-3 and 3-4 shifts. Manual Crosstreks are otherwise low-risk, so a clean clutch feel and no unusual noise is most of what you need to confirm here.
Any year, before you buy: Pop the hood and look for chewed wiring insulation, especially around the engine bay harness and near the air filter box, the classic entry points for rodent nesting. A car that's sat for long stretches (check the odometer against the car's age) is higher risk here regardless of model year.
If it's a 2013: Ask specifically whether the oil-consumption settlement claim (Yaegar v. Subaru of America) was ever used on this VIN, and check for a documented short block replacement. If neither happened, do an oil consumption test yourself: check the level, drive 1,000 miles, check again.
If it's a Hybrid (2014-2016): Confirm the hybrid system warning light isn't on, and ask the seller directly whether EV-only mode still functions. Given how few of these Subaru sold, get a dealer or hybrid specialist to check hybrid battery state of health before you commit, since parts lead times can be long if the pack needs replacement.
If it's a 2016: Test steering at low speed for clunks or looseness, and brake hard from highway speed checking for pull or vibration, given the component-level complaint pattern CarScout's data shows for this specific model year.
Any year, AWD system: Ask for differential and transfer case fluid change records. It's a small, cheap service that's easy for a previous owner to have skipped, and neglecting it is invisible on a test drive but expensive later.
Run every VIN through a recall check regardless of which year or trim you're considering.

All-wheel drive adds a maintenance item non-AWD compact cars don't have: front and rear differential fluid. It's a cheap service (typically under $100) but an easy one for a previous owner to skip, and neglected AWD fluid service is the kind of thing a pre-purchase inspection catches that a test drive won't. Fuel costs sit in line with the rest of the compact crossover class; the Hybrid's real-world mpg advantage over the standard CVT car is modest enough that it rarely pays back its price premium and rarity through fuel savings alone.
Tire wear is worth budgeting for separately from routine maintenance. Symmetrical AWD requires all four tires to be replaced together and matched in tread depth, since mismatched tires can stress the drivetrain over time, and this generation's 17 or 18-inch wheel sizes put it in a mid-range tire price bracket, not the cheapest in its class. Insurance costs for a compact AWD crossover with a modest 148-hp engine tend to run below average for the segment, one of the quieter cost advantages of this generation that rarely gets mentioned alongside the CVT discussion.
FAQ
Is the 2013-2017 Subaru Crosstrek reliable? The FB20 engine itself is reliable and doesn't share the older EJ25 engine's head gasket reputation. The generation's real risk is the CVT: cars built 2013-2016 used a valve body without a filter and a torque converter bushing prone to wear, a design Subaru corrected for 2017.
What year Crosstrek should I avoid? No single year is unsafe to drive, but 2013 falls inside the formal oil-consumption settlement class, and CVT-equipped cars from 2013-2016 carry the pre-fix transmission design. A manual-transmission car from any year sidesteps the CVT risk entirely.
How many miles does a 1st-gen Crosstrek last? Manual-transmission cars with routine maintenance regularly reach 150,000-200,000 miles on forum owner reports. CVT cars can reach similar mileage too, but only with disciplined fluid-change intervals; without them, failure has been reported as early as under 90,000 miles.
Is the Subaru Crosstrek Hybrid worth buying used? Only if you specifically want the drivetrain. It's rare, offers a modest real-world mpg gain over the standard CVT car, and comes with a smaller pool of parts and specialists if the hybrid battery or inverter needs service.
Does the 1st-gen Crosstrek have a lot of recalls? No. CarScout's NHTSA-sourced data shows just one recall campaign (19V149000, a brake light switch) touching this entire generation across all five model years. The generation's real risks are wear items, not safety recalls.
